Posted: Sat Aug 25, 2007 10:51 pm
Wataru_is_love just something to add. If you say "watashi no", you have to put "namae", and then your name, and then desu, from what I've read. "watashi wa" just means I am. right? Yeah, that's just if you want to say "My name is..." If you just wanna say "my" period, just "watashi no" ^^ Yes, "watashi wa" is "I" or "me." "Atashi" can be used with girls, and "boku" and "ore" with boys, I believe (all informal).
